2014 Lexus ES Hybrid Overview
What’s New for the 2014 Lexus ES Hybrid
Xenon headlights are now standard for the Lexus ES Hybrid, while ventilated seats are offered as an option for those sedans with the NuLuxe leatherette upholstery. The Display Audio package also now offers Siri Eyes Free compatibility for newer iPhones

2014 Lexus ES Hybrid Performance
A 2.5-liter four-cylinder engine and an electric motor powered a battery pack power the ES Hybrid. Together, the hybrid powertrain creates 200 horespower, making it easy and fuel efficient to get from one place to the next. The ES Hybrid’s zero to 60 mph time is an impressive 7.8 seconds, which is great for a hybrid.
2014 Lexus ES Hybrid Efficiency
EPA-Estimated fuel economy for the Hybrid is an outstanding 40 mpg combined, meaning you visits to the gas pump will go down tremendously.

2014 Lexus ES Hybrid Safety
Standard features like antilock brakes, stability and traction control, and Lexus Safety Connect come together with optional equipment like a rearview camera, front and rear parking sensors and automatic high-beam headlights that turn off when they detect other vehicles to keep passengers safe. Government crash testing awarded the 2014 ES Hybrid a five out of five stars for overall safety, while the Insurance Institute for Highway Safety gave the hybrid the highest possible rating of “Good” in the moderate-overal frontal offset, side-impact, and roof strength tests.
